Originally filmed in 2008, this documentary short was filmed on location during the production of a Public Service Announcement involving Capoeira Guerreiros in Orlando. To commemorate their first annual Batizado (Graduation), Sara Parra edited and prepared the footage for the world to see! Learn more about our group at: http://www.CapoeiraOrlando.com
Edited by Sara Parra, Directed by Marcus Small, Produced by William Lovelace
